Don't allow couponing to use up time collecting coupons. Looking over circulars and clipping coupons can take up being a lot of time. Take the time to figure out your savings per hour of work, so you know if the time you spend is worth how much you save.

There are some stores that double up or triple your coupons. Ask around to find out which local stores to see if they adhere to this policy. You can also ask others what type of experience they have had using coupons in your area for help.
